Indulge in the irresistible taste of Chewy Philadelphia Style Soft Pretzels, a timeless snack that’s perfect for casual gatherings or cozy nights in. These authentic, golden-brown pretzels are crafted with a simple blend of pantry staples like all-purpose flour, instant yeast, and melted butter, making them easy to whip up at home. A quick dip in a baking soda solution gives them their signature chewy texture and classic flavor, while an egg wash provides a rich, glossy finish. Sprinkled with coarse salt and baked to perfection, these pretzels are best served warm with your favorite dips, such as spicy mustard or gooey cheese sauce. Ideal for beginners and seasoned bakers alike, this recipe brings the iconic taste of classic Philly pretzels straight to your kitchen in under an hour.

🥘 Ingredients

11 items
  • 4 cups All-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on Gran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 2.25 teaspoons Instant yeast
  • 1.5 cups Warm water (110°F/43°C)
  • 2 tablespoons Unsalted butter, melted
  • 0.33 cup Baking soda
  • 3 cups Hot water
  • 1 Egg yolk
  • 1 tablespoon Water (for egg wash)
  • 2 tablespoons Coarse salt

📝 Instructions

12 steps
1

In a large mixing bowl or stand mixer, combine the flour, sugar, salt, and instant yeast.

2

Add the warm water and melted butter to the dry ingredients and mix until a soft dough forms.

3

Knead the dough for about 7-10 minutes, either by hand on a floured surface or using the dough hook on a stand mixer, until the dough is smooth and elastic.

4

Place the dough in a lightly greased bowl, cover it with plastic wrap or a clean kitchen towel, and let it rest for 10 minutes.

5

Preheat the oven to 450°F (230°C) and line two baking sheets with parchment paper. Set aside.

6

Dissolve the baking soda in 3 cups of hot water in a medium bowl. Stir well to ensure the baking soda is fully dissolved.

7

Divide the dough into 8 equal pieces. Roll each piece into a long rope (about 20-24 inches long) and shape it into a pretzel by making a U shape, crossing the ends, and pressing them onto the bottom curve of the U.

8

Dip each pretzel into the baking soda solution, ensuring it’s fully submerged, then place it onto the prepared baking sheet.

9

In a small bowl, whisk together the egg yolk and 1 tablespoon of water to create an egg wash. Brush each pretzel with the egg wash to help them achieve a deep golden brown color during baking.

10

Sprinkle the pretzels with coarse salt to taste.

11

Bake the pretzels in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, or until they are golden brown and fully cooked.

12

Remove the pretzels from the oven and let them cool slightly on a wire rack before serving. Enjoy warm!
